About Institution of Engineers (India)

The Institution of Engineers (India) or IEI is the largest multidisciplinary professional body that encompasses 15 engineering disciplines and gives engineers a global platform for sharing professional interest. IEI has membership strength of above 2.6 Lakh. Established in 1920, with its headquarter Kolkata, IEI has served the engineering fraternity close to a century. During this period of time, IEI has been inextricably linked with the history of modern-day engineering.


In 1935, IEI was incorporated by Royal Charter and remains the only professional body in India which has been accorded this honour. Today, its quest for professional excellence has given it a place of pride in almost every prestigious and relevant organization across the globe. It provides a vast array of technical, professional and supporting services to the Government, Industries, Academia and the Engineering fraternity, operating through its 124 Centres located across the country and 6 overseas chapters. Besides, IEI has bilateral agreements with about 31 international bodies and membership of another 8 international bodies of the developed nations across the globe.


Being recognized as a Scientific and Research Organisation (SIRO) by the Department of Scientific and Industrial Research, Ministry of Science and Technology, Government of India, IEI promotes the cause of research and development by providing Grant in-Aid support to undergraduate, post graduate students and PhD Research Scholars of Engineering Institutions and Universities. IEI holds the International Professional Engineers (IntPE) Register for India under the global International Professional Engineers Alliance (IntPEA). The institution also awards the Professional Engineers (PE) Certification.


IEI in collaboration with Springer regularly publishes peer-reviewed international journal in five series, namely, Series A, Series B, Series C, Series D and Series E covering fifteen engineering disciplines.
